Title: Jesse Lee Dorogusker: Innovator and Inventor in Wearable Payment Technology
Introduction:
Jesse Lee Dorogusker, based in Palo Alto, CA, is a prolific inventor and innovator who has made significant contributions to the field of wearable payment devices. With an impressive track record of 125 patents, Dorogusker has played a vital role in shaping the way we make payments in a convenient and accessible manner. This article explores his latest patents, career highlights, collaborations, and his role in revolutionizing the industry.
Latest Patents:
Dorogusker's recent patents showcase his expertise in developing wearable payment devices with tunable antennas. One of his notable creations is the "Wearable Payment Device with Tunable Antenna," which involves a finger ring worn by a user. This device enables easy communication of payment data to a payment reader, enhancing convenience in conducting payment transactions. Additionally, the wearable payment device includes a mechanism for assessing the antenna's performance and tuning it to improve efficiency.
Another patent, titled "Systems and Methods for Performing Payment Transactions," highlights Dorogusker's commitment to streamlining payment experiences. With a wearable payment device, such as a finger ring, users can conveniently communicate payment data to a payment reader, reducing the burden associated with traditional payment methods. This encourages widespread adoption and makes payment transactions easier for users.
Career Highlights:
Throughout his career, Dorogusker has held significant roles at prominent technology companies, leveraging his expertise to drive innovation and growth. He has contributed to the success of Apple Inc., a global leader in consumer electronics, and Square Inc., a renowned financial technology company.
Collaborations:
Working alongside accomplished individuals, Dorogusker has built networks and forged collaborations that have spurred innovation. Notably, he has collaborated with Emily Clark Schubert, an esteemed professional regarded for her contributions in technology. Additionally, Dorogusker has worked with Anthony Michael Fadell, a renowned entrepreneur and co-founder of Nest Labs, recognized for his work on the iPod and founding the smart thermostat company.
